Languages and Area Studies - Suggested Databases

The following databases are suggested as good starting points for finding Languages and Area Studies materials. This list is not exhaustive, and you may find other databases more suited to your needs.

  • EBSCO
    covers lots of subject areas so often good for a quick starting point
  • JSTOR
    a journal archive containing thousands of articles relevant to SLAS students
  • Lingusitics and Language Behavior Abstracts
    the best place to find detailed articles and chapters for linguistics, language learning/teaching and translation

Subject Locations

Language books can be found on the Second Floor in the University Library in the 400s but books for different aspects of your course will be found in other parts of the Second Floor as well as the First Floor.

Please check the Library Catalogue for details and see the detailed Library Web pages for particular course areas.
